Three principal methods of waste disposal

There are three principal methods  of solid waste disposal in addition to recycling, they are Landfill,

1. Landfill

Landfill is an effective method to consume a large number of municipal solid waste, but also a disposing method of all the residue from the final waste treatment processes At present, direct landfill is widely used in China.
The so-called direct landfill is putting the waste into a good pit has been prepared then covered and compact, to let it bring about biological, physical, chemical changes, decomposition of organic matter, to achieve reduction and harmless purposes.

There is a mountain filled with garbage in the south of Water Park in Tianjin city of China, which is creating an artificial environment, change harm into advantage, the project covers an area of ​​nearly 80 million square meters, the source of mountain solid are mixed garbage and construction waste soil at the rate of 1:1, for the infiltration filtrate and fermentation biogas and slope stability, have taken the necessary measures.

Kansas City in United States is a small city, and the population is small, this city is surrounded by vast rural areas, an election to build the landfill in a low-lying hills and far away from the city’s, in order to prevent the secondary pollution, measures were taken as follow:

(1) Covered with impermeable layer under and around the bottom;
(2) Hierarchical placement, that is, a layer of garbage piling up, and then covered with earth compaction, according to the introduction, some garbage piling up layer also installed air conductivity and aqueduct channel, and use of it to produce biogas.

There is a dense forest in Koto-ku, Tokyo, Japan, which is a lush land with flowers and grass, known as the “Dream Island”, this dream island is created by waste reclamation.

However, many of our cities are still take outdoor garbage piling up mostly, without any protective measures. Each garbage dumps have become a source of pollution, mosquitoes breeds , rats disaster, the smell filled everywhere, a large number of waste water penetrate from the surface into the underground, cause serious pollution to the urban environment and the groundwater sources. Shenyang city has 10 in 35 landfill as the drilling samples inorder to analysis the waste samples and quality of ground water fault, and the analysis found that:

(1) The quality of ground water was deteriorated, polluted seriously, water turbid smelly, anaerobic E. coli were detected in the water;

(2)Hazardous substances were detected in samples of waste. There are tons of garbage transported to the seaside suburb to pile up in Shanghai city every day, a pile of garbage mountain up to two-three meters is growing up, causing serious pollution to the surrounding environment.

Landfill is one of the most common waste disposal method, its greatest feature is the low processing costs, the method is simple, but likely to cause secondary pollution of groundwater resources. With the the amount of waste increased in the city, there are less and less applicable landfill sites close to the city, it will increase the landfill waste discharge fees if open the landfill far away, so can not even afford this high cost.

2. Incineration

Waste incineration is placing the waste in high-temperature furnace, so that the combustible components can be made full of oxidation, the heat produced can be use for electricity generation and heating. Two U.S. companies named Westinghouse and Ao Kangnuo developed a waste-to-energy system jointly has been successful. The incinerator of this system can make the garbage may be up to 7% moisture into dry solid waste and then incineration, the efficiency rate of burning is more than 95%, while burning stove can heat the surface of the heat into steam for heating, air conditioning equipment and steam turbine power generation.

China’s Shijiazhuang City bulit a construction of incineration station, Institute of Environmental Science waste incineration plant in Shenyang city imported and a special equiment for hospital and othere units’ waste treatment and disposal from Japan, incineration ash residues generated in the process of burning account about 5% of the biological waste before burning by weight, which is high-quality fertilizer generally. In recent years, China pay more and more attention to the technologies of waste incineration renewable energy power generation.

Incineration has the advantage of reduction effect (the residue has more than 90% size reduction after burning, weight reduction of 80% or more) and the waste disposing is complete. However, according to U.S. reports the incineration plant construction and production cost is extremely expensive. In most cases, the electricity generated by the equipment value is far lower than expected sales to local government, leaving huge economic losses. As the waste contains some of the metal, its highly toxic during burning, resulting in secondary environmental hazards. The heat required of incineration of waste is greater than 3.35MJ/kg, otherwise, you must add accelerant, which will increase operating costs to the general point that the city unbearable.

3. compost

To pile the garbage into accumulation, keep the heat of 70 ℃, then storage, fermentation, with the ability of microbial decomposition of garbage has, decompose the organic matter into inorganic nutrients. After composting, the waste change into a sanitary, odorless humus. Not only a good way to solve the garbage, but also to achieve the purpose of recycling. However, the solid waste composting is too much amount, and the nutrient content is low, which could easily lead to soil compaction and deterioration of groundwater quality if long-term use, so the comosting scale can not be extended too much either.

Regardless of municipal solid waste landfill, incineration or composting, all of them must have a pre-processing. The most common pre-processing of waste is crushing. After crushed, the capacity can be reduced for landfill, for incineration crushing can make burning more fully , for compost crushing can make the garbage maturity faster.
